ROCCA CASAREGNANA

A castle existed here that is believed to have been founded by the noble family of Ascoli the Corradi, now extinct. Many place the position of this ancient fortress in the highest part of Casebianche, where there are still hewn stones and other stones that bear witness to the presence of an ancient defensive structure. Once there was the church dedicated to SS. Quirico and Giuditta, still marked on the cadastral cartography of 1815 and then demolished after that date. An important testimony to civil architecture is the structure better known as Palazzo Pascali. The building was surely done up over the years, but presents a loggia over two tiers of arches and several architraves which carry the year 1653.
